By joining the Kardium team, you can help make a difference in the lives of millions around the world. We have developed a ground-breaking medical device for the minimally invasive diagnosis and treatment of the most common heart rhythm disorder, atrial fibrillation. Atrial fibrillation can cause stroke, heart failure, and other heart-related complications.


Kardium has a fantastic technical team that has developed a product with strong, unique and customer-valued differentiators versus other solutions on the market: The Globe® Pulsed Field System. We have built connections with key opinion leaders who are already using the Globe System and are helping to tell our story.


Kardium has a unique opportunity for an experienced New Product Introduction (NPI) Engineer. As a member of the Manufacturing Engineering team, the NPI Engineer will be responsible for smooth transfer of new or updated product designs and processes into production and for ensuring that changes are implemented in a coordinated and organized manner that meets project timelines. This position will report to the Manufacturing Engineering Manager.


What You’ll Be Doing


Your responsibilities will include:


  • Coordinating and driving process validations, process requirements and risk review activities across multi-functional teams to ensure timely process transfer to manufacturing
  • Initiating Engineering Change Orders (ECO) and driving manufacturing related change control activities
  • Plan capacity, equipment and infrastructure needs as part of implementing new production lines.
  • Lead Design for Manufacture (DFM) & Design for Assembly (DFA) efforts on engineering programs and provide feedback to the design team on improvement
  • Ensuring that any issues encountered during sample build are fed back to the design team
  • Maintaining technology transfer progress dashboards and providing updates on a periodic basis
  • Continuously identifying opportunities to improve the efficiency of the technology transfer process to manufacturing
  • Generating work instructions, production travellers and equipment IQ protocols.
  • Coordinating sample builds with Planning and Manufacturing for all Process Validation (PV) activities and ensuring input part designs and build instructions are available
